Honey Garlic Beef Cubes Slow Cooker

Honey Garlic Beef Cubes Slow Cooker is a rich and savory dish featuring tender beef cubes simmered in a luscious sauce made with sweet honey, fresh garlic, soy sauce, and beef broth. This effortless slow cooker recipe delivers melt-in-your-mouth beef with a perfectly balanced sweet and savory flavor, ideal for busy weeknights or comforting family meals.

Ingredients

Scale

Beef

  • 1.5 to 2 pounds beef cubes (chuck roast or stew beef), trimmed of excess fat

Sauce

  • 4 to 5 garlic cloves, minced
  • 1/3 cup honey
  • 1/3 cup soy sauce (or tamari/coconut aminos for gluten-free)
  • 1/2 cup beef broth

Thickener

  • 2 tablespoons cornstarch
  • 2 tablespoons cold water

Seasonings

  • Salt and black pepper, to taste

Instructions

  1. Prep Your Beef Cubes: Trim any excess fat from the beef cubes to avoid a greasy sauce. Season the beef with salt and black pepper to lay the foundation for rich flavor as the meat cooks down.
  2. Mix the Sauce: In a separate bowl, whisk together minced garlic, honey, soy sauce, and beef broth until well combined. This sauce mixture will infuse the beef with sweet and savory goodness during slow cooking.
  3. Combine and Cook: Place the seasoned beef cubes in the slow cooker. Pour the sauce mixture over the beef and gently stir to combine evenly. Cover and cook on low for 6 to 8 hours or on high for 3 to 4 hours, until the beef is tender and melts in your mouth.
  4. Thicken the Sauce: About 30 minutes before serving, mix cornstarch with cold water to create a slurry. Stir this into the slow cooker and continue cooking to thicken the sauce into a glossy, sticky glaze that coats the beef cubes.
  5. Final Taste and Serve: Give the dish a final stir, taste, and adjust seasoning with salt or pepper if needed. Serve hot with your choice of sides such as steamed rice, mashed potatoes, or buttered noodles.

Notes

  • Choosing chuck roast or stew meat results in the most tender beef after slow cooking.
  • Searing beef cubes before adding to the slow cooker enhances flavor through caramelization but is optional.
  • Use fresh garlic for a brighter, more vibrant flavor compared to pre-minced garlic.
  • Cook on low and slow for best tenderness; patience is key.
  • Add cornstarch slurry gradually to achieve desired sauce thickness without over-thickening.
